- Summary
- "It's 1974, and Julie Albright has just moved to a new neighborhood and started at a new school. So when she finds out the basketball team is 'boys only,' Julie is determined to fight for her right to play. Will a petition with 150 names be enough to make the coach change his mind and give her a chance?"--
